should be good for at least 3 years depending on usage

 

braid is pretty tough

 

if you want to change save money and flip the line over cause the stuff deeper on the spool never gets used

Don't go and waste more money on new braid. Braid isn't like mono and doesn't deteriorate over time / get memory.

The braid should be fine for you to use until you feel that you don't have enough line on your spool. If braid were to be changed every year, I think I would have just stuck to mono because of its price tag.

After just 1 year, it's probably still good. It doens't rot or decay with time like most other line materials. It's normal for the line to lose color if that's why you want to change it.
